Title:
METHOD OF MANUFACTURING POSITIVE ELECTRODE ACTIVE MATERIAL FOR LITHIUM ION BATTERY, POSITIVE ELECTRODE ACTIVE MATERIAL FOR LITHIUM ION BATTERY, POSITIVE ELECTRODE FOR LITHIUM ION BATTERY, AND LITHIUM ION BATTERY
Document Type and Number:
Japanese Patent JP2016162601
Kind Code:
A
Abstract:
PROBLEM TO BE SOLVED: To manufacture a positive electrode active material for a lithium ion battery having excellent battery characteristics with excellent manufacturing efficiency and at a manufacturing cost.SOLUTION: Disclosed is a method of manufacturing a positive electrode active material for a lithium ion battery, which includes the steps of: obtaining a metalhydroxide by adding ammonia water to an aqueous solution of a mixture of nickel sulfate, manganese sulfate and cobalt sulfate, and adjusting the aqueous solution of the mixture to pH10 to 12 by adding a lithium hydroxide thereinto while agitating them; obtaining mixed powder of the metalhydroxide and lithium carbonate by mixing the metalhydroxide and the lithium carbonate; and calcinating the mixed powder.SELECTED DRAWING: None
